Description
Public Services and Procurement Canada (PSPC) on behalf of Correctional Services Canada (CSC) requires the services of an Electrical Consultant to design the replacement of the existing Fence Disturbance System (FDS) and Volumetric Detection System (VDS) at the Nova Institute located in Truro, Nova Scotia. This is a request for proposals (RFP) against the Mechanical & Electrical Engineering Supply Arrangement (SA) E0225-150564. Only the list of pre-qualified firms from the Electrical discipline for the province of Nova Scotia are invited to respond to this RFP. Debrief: Bidders may request a debriefing on the results of the bid solicitation. Bidders should make the request to the Contracting Authority within fifteen (15) working days from receipt of notification that their bid was unsuccessful. General Information: Proposals must be submitted only via SAP Ariba by the date and time indicated in the RFP. The RFP issuing office is: Atlantic Region Acquisitions, 1713 Bedford Row, Halifax, N.S., B3J 1T3. This office provides services in English. Proposals may be submitted in either official language of Canada.
